FIRES.

GREAT DAMAGE! AT PERTH. United Press Association—Per Electric Telegraph—Copyright. PERTH, April 25. The most disastrous firs in the' history of-the city, which'-completely\gutted Sandover and Co. 's large four-storey hardware establisllrnieiit, occurred to-day. 'lt • started in: the cellar amongst the paint and benzine, and spread with tremendous rapidity. There was ■a. heavy stock of explosives in the cellar. Half the firemen attacked thsi flames. ' The remainder entering the explosives department singly, secured the parcels, and removed them to a place of safety. .The work, was dangerous, owing to the explosion 6ft cartridges. • '■''■..■.'" J :. -■■■ ' ..; * The fire ranged.-for hours, and •traffic,, in the adjoining streets was suspended. White and Co.'sV and Mackay's drapery establishmentss were considerably, and others slightly damaged. Sandover and Co.'s insurance was £46,834, but' they state that this does not represent anything like, their lcs?. The other premises were insured. .
